How they compare

Philippines currently reports 807,110 kg against 750,356 kg in Western Europe, a difference of 56,754 kg.

That makes Philippines's figure about 1.1 times Western Europe's.

The two have swapped places 3 times across 63 shared years of data; in 1961 it was Western Europe ahead.

Philippines ranks 12th and Western Europe ranks 14th of 193 countries.

Across the 7 decades both report, Philippines averaged higher in 1 and Western Europe in 6.

The Livestock Manure domain of FAOSTAT contains estimates of nitrogen (N) inputs to agricultural soils from livestock manure. Data on the N losses to air and water are also disseminated. These estimates are compiled using official FAOSTAT statistics of animal stocks and by applying the internationally approved Guidelines of the Intergovernmental Panel on Climate Change (IPCC). Data are available by country, with global coverage and updated annually.The following elements are disseminated: 1) Stocks; 2) Amount excreted in manure (N content); 3) Manure left on pasture (N content); 4) Manure left on pasture that volatilises (N content); 5) Manure left on pasture that leaches (N content); 6) Manure treated (N content); 7) Losses from manure treated (N content); 8) Manure applied to soils (N content); 9) Manure applied to soils that volatilises (N content); 10) Manure applied to soils that leaches (N content).
